Output 74f9649b33f93084c84506174ee4b0b2d2063bd8d7e04d868810e76d2bbd09ca:0

value
64779498
script pubkey
OP_0 OP_PUSHBYTES_20 d61cd790595388e2e9538bf76b98757feb9757ab
address
bc1q6cwd0yze2wyw962n30mkhxr40l4ew4atqwc6yu
transaction
74f9649b33f93084c84506174ee4b0b2d2063bd8d7e04d868810e76d2bbd09ca